2005 BRFSS Survey Results: Anson/Hoke/Montgo./Richmond/Scotland/Stanly Counties

Diabetes Control

In the last 12 months, has a doctor, nurse or other health professional talked with you about exercise or physical activity to control your diabetes or pre-diabetes?

  Total
Respond.^
Yes No
N % C.I.(95%) N % C.I.(95%)
North Carolina 2,051 1,431 70.6 68.0-73.1 620 29.4 26.9-32.0
-Anson/Hoke/Montgo./Richmond/Scotland/Stanly 79 49 65.1 52.2-76.1 30 34.9 23.9-47.8
GENDER
Male 32 21 70.0 49.6-84.7 11 30.0 15.3-50.4
Female 47 28 59.7 43.4-74.0 19 40.3 26.0-56.6
RACE
White 48 30 56.6 39.8-71.9 18 43.4 28.1-60.2
Other 31 19 76.5 59.5-87.8 12 23.5 12.2-40.5
AGE
18-44 11 7 61.6 27.8-86.9 4 38.4 13.1-72.2
45+ 68 42 65.9 52.3-77.4 26 34.1 22.6-47.7
EDUCATION
H.S. or Less 48 35 79.0 65.3-88.2 13 21.0 11.8-34.7
Some College + 31 14 45.4 26.3-66.0 17 54.6 34.0-73.7
HOUSEHOLD INCOME
Less than $50,000 60 41 72.2 57.7-83.2 19 27.8 16.8-42.3
$50,000+ 12 4 34.8 11.8-68.2 8 65.2 31.8-88.2

*Asked of all respondents with doctor-diagnosed diabetes OR pre-diabetes or borderline diabetes

^Use caution in interpreting percentages with a numerator of less than 20. N = numerator, % = Percentage, C.I.(95%) = Confidence Interval (at 95 percent probability level).
Percentages are weighted to population characteristics and therefore cannot be calculated exactly from the numbers in this table.
